MRP2 (MRP2)
MRP2Multidrug Resistance-Associated Protein 2 (gene: ABCC2), an ATP-dependent efflux transporter expressed on the apical (canalicular) membrane of hepatocytes, renal proximal tubule brush border, and intestinal enterocytes. Mediates biliary excretion of bilirubin glucuronides, drug conjugates, and organic anions. Loss-of-function mutations cause Dubin-Johnson syndrome characterized by conjugated hyperbilirubinemia.

- Bilirubin glucuronide biliary excretion
- Methotrexate biliary and renal elimination
- Dubin-Johnson syndrome from ABCC2 mutations
